















INDIGENOUS FUTURISM Hiking Hat
Protect Ya' NECK in this lightweight embroidered Columbia hat. Style for the trails or the streets, it's up to you.
• 100% textured nylon poplin top, sides and brim
• Omni-Shade™ UPF 50 protection
• Omni-Wick™ moisture-management sweatband and mesh vents
• 3-inch brim
• Adjustable drawcord and toggle at the back
• Embroidered Columbia logo on the front

Original Landlords is the fashion practice of artist and cultural strategist Jeremy Arviso.
Created in Phoenix, Arizona, the brand explores identity, land, and cultural memory through garments and objects designed to be worn, collected, and lived in.
